 The `print` command prints the value of <expression> to the screen.  It is
 synonymous with `pause 0`.  <expression> may be anything that `gnuplot`
 (Note: gnuplot ) can evaluate that produces a number, or it can be a
 string.

 Syntax:
       print <expression> {, <expression>, ...}

 See `expressions` (Note: Expressions ).
